Entry-Level Dental Hygienist Salary in Pullman, WA: $100,847 (2026)
Quick Answer:New dental hygienists entering the Pullman, WA job market in 2026 can expect a starting salary around $100,847 (BLS 10th-percentile benchmark for SOC 29-1292, projected from 2025 OEWS data). Stripping out Pullman's local price level (BEA RPP 107.4 — 7% above national), a first-year paycheck buys what $93,899 would in average-cost America. Most reach the city median ($123,826) within a few years of clinical practice.

RDH Salary Negotiation Tips for New Graduates in Pullman
- 1Research the Pullman market: entry-level dental hygienist pay ranges from $100,847 to $108,680, so aim for at least the 25th percentile if you have strong clinical skills.
- 2Highlight certifications valued in Washington: local anesthesia administration and nitrous oxide monitoring are often required by WA employers and can boost your starting offer.
- 3Evaluate the full compensation package — in Pullman, benefits like health insurance, CE allowances, and schedule flexibility can add 20-30% to your effective compensation.
- 4Consider starting with a DSO or group practice in Pullman for competitive entry-level pay and structured mentorship, then transition to private practice once you have 2-3 years of experience.
- 5Pullman's moderate cost of living means your starting salary goes further here compared to many larger metro areas.

Salary Trajectory for Dental Hygienists in Pullman (2020–2027)
2020–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 4.94% projection.
| Year | Annual Salary |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2020 | $71,015 | Actual |
| 2021 | $78,867 | Actual |
| 2022 | $90,292 | Actual |
| 2023 | $94,311 | Actual |
| 2024 | $84,486 | Actual |
| 2025 | $96,100 |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$100,847 | Estimated |
| 2027 | $105,829 | Projected |
Entry-level dental hygienist compensation (10th percentile) in Pullman, WA grew 35.3% over 6 years based on actual BLS metropolitan area surveys, rising from $71,015 in 2020 to $96,100 in 2025. By 2027, starting salaries are projected to reach $105,829. New graduates entering the Pullman job market can expect continued year-over-year gains.

Starting Your dental hygiene Career in Pullman
In Pullman, many employers are actively seeking newly graduated dental hygienists. Organizations like Heartland Dental, Aspen Dental, and Pacific Dental Services often provide attractive sign-on bonuses ranging from $5,000 to $15,000 as part of their recruitment efforts. Community health centers also play a significant role, particularly those eligible for the National Health Service Corps loan repayment programs designed to attract professionals to underserved areas. While obtaining advanced credentials like a Bachelor of Science in Dental Hygiene or certifications for local anesthesia and nitrous oxide monitoring can enhance starting pay, career strategies in the first few years should focus on gaining practical experience. Most graduates will find positions in private dental offices, and with the evolving dynamics brought by DSO consolidation, there are increasing opportunities for competitive compensation in the region.
